Understanding Height-Increasing Shoes

A. How do height-increasing shoes work?

Height-increasing shoes, also known as elevator shoes or lift shoes, are designed to add extra height to the wearer discreetly. They feature built-in hidden lifts that elevate the heel, providing a boost in stature without drawing attention to the fact that the person is wearing them. These concealed lifts are typically made of durable materials such as foam, silicone, or rubber.

The mechanics of height-increasing shoes are rather simple. By raising the height of the heel, these shoes create an incline that effectively adds extra inches to the wearer’s height. The increased height is not only limited to the heel; some designs also provide lift to the midsole or the entire shoe. The key is to provide a gradual and natural-looking increase in height that is comfortable and undetectable.

B. Types of height-increasing shoes

There are various types of height-increasing shoes available in the market, catering to different preferences and needs. One common type is dress shoes with lifts, which are designed to be worn with formal attire. These shoes are perfect for special occasions or professional settings where a boost in height can enhance confidence and command attention.

Athletic footwear with hidden lifts has also gained popularity. These shoes are specifically designed for sports and physical activities, providing both height increase and comfort. The lifts are integrated into the sneakers’ design, ensuring stability and support while keeping the wearer’s feet cushioned during intense workouts.

Additionally, there are casual height-increasing shoes that offer a more relaxed and versatile style. These shoes can be worn with casual outfits and are suitable for everyday use. They often feature a variety of designs such as loafers, boots, or even sneakers, allowing individuals to choose a style that best suits their personal taste.

It is important to note that height-increasing shoes are available for both men and women, with various options designed to accommodate different foot sizes and styles. Whether one prefers a classic, formal look or a more casual and trendy appearance, there are height-increasing shoe options available to cater to individual preferences.

ITaking Accurate Measurements

A. Determining your current height

Before purchasing height-increasing shoes, it is essential to know your current height accurately. To do so, you can follow these simple steps:

1. Stand against a flat wall: Find a wall with no baseboards or trim and stand straight against it. Remove any footwear and ensure your back, buttocks, and heels are touching the wall.

2. Use a measuring tape: Place a measuring tape horizontally on top of your head, ensuring it is parallel to the floor. Make sure the tape is touching your head lightly but not compressing your hair.

3. Get an accurate measurement: While maintaining your posture against the wall, have a friend or family member measure from the floor to the top of your head using the measuring tape. This measurement will give you your current height.

B. Measuring foot size

Knowing your foot size is crucial when choosing the right height-increasing shoes. Here’s how you can accurately measure your foot size:

1. Prepare the necessary tools: Grab a sheet of paper, a pen or pencil, a ruler, and a tape measure.

2. Place your foot on the paper: Stand barefoot on the sheet of paper, ensuring your weight is evenly distributed. Keep your heel against a wall or corner to maintain stability.

3. Trace your foot: With the pen or pencil held perpendicular to the paper, trace the outline of your foot. Make sure your pen or pencil is in constant contact with your foot’s edges.

4. Measure the length: Use the ruler to measure the distance from the back of your heel to the tip of your longest toe. Record this measurement as your foot length.

5. Measure the width: Using the tape measure, measure the widest part of your foot, usually across the ball of your foot. Record this measurement as your foot width.

By determining your current height and measuring your foot size accurately, you will be well-equipped to find the perfect pair of height-increasing shoes suited to your needs. Remember to repeat these measurements periodically, as your height and foot size can change over time.

B. Avoiding excessively high lifts

While height-increasing shoes can provide a boost in stature, it is important to avoid excessively high lifts. Wearing shoes with overly tall lifts can not only be uncomfortable but may also increase the risk of injuries. Here are some guidelines to follow:

1. Gradual height increase: Start with a modest height increase and gradually build up. Begin with lifts that raise your height by around 1-2 inches and gradually increase as you become comfortable.

2. Ensure stability: Opt for shoes that offer good stability. Look for styles with a wider base or those that incorporate supportive features like arch support or cushioning. This will help maintain balance and prevent strain on your feet and ankles.

3. Consider the occasion: Be mindful of the occasion when choosing the height of your lifts. For formal events, a moderate increase may be suitable, while for more casual settings, you might have more flexibility.

4. Listen to your body: Pay attention to any discomfort or pain while wearing height-increasing shoes. If you experience any discomfort, it is important to adjust or seek out a different pair that better suits your needs.

Caring for Your Height-Increasing Shoes

A. Cleaning and maintenance

Proper care and maintenance of your height-increasing shoes are essential to ensure their longevity and optimal performance. Follow these guidelines to keep your shoes clean and in good condition:

1. Regular cleaning: Clean your shoes regularly to remove dirt, dust, and stains. Use a soft brush or cloth to gently wipe the surface of the shoes. For harder stains, use a mild soap or detergent solution and gently scrub the affected areas. Avoid using harsh chemicals or abrasive materials as they can damage the shoe’s material.

2. Drying: After cleaning, allow your shoes to air dry naturally. Do not expose them to direct heat or sunlight, as it can cause the material to warp or shrink. Stuff the shoes with newspaper or shoe trees to retain their shape while drying.

3. Storage: Store your height-increasing shoes in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ight. Avoid stacking them or placing heavy objects on top, as this can flatten the lifts or deform the shoes. Consider using shoe bags or boxes to protect them from dust and moisture.

B. Replacing lifts when needed

Over time, the lifts (inserts that provide the height increase) in your height-increasing shoes may wear out or lose their effectiveness. It is important to replace them to maintain the desired height boost. Here are some signs that indicate it’s time to replace the lifts:

1. Visible wear and tear: Inspect the lifts for any signs of damage, such as cracks, tears, or uneven surfaces. If they appear worn out or damaged, it’s time to replace them.

2. Reduced height increase: If you notice that the shoes no longer provide the desired height increase as they used to, it could be an indication that the lifts have worn down and need replacement.

3. Uneven or uncomfortable walking: If you feel unevenness or discomfort while walking in your height-increasing shoes, it could be due to the lifts becoming uneven or compressed. Replace them to ensure proper balance and comfort.

When replacing the lifts, it is advisable to consult the manufacturer or a professional shoe repair service to ensure proper installation. They can provide you with the correct lifts that match your shoe’s design and maintain the desired height increase.

B. Clothing and fashion tricks to appear taller

In addition to exercises and stretches, there are a few clothing and fashion tricks that can help create the illusion of height. Here are some tips to consider:

1. Opt for vertical stripes: Vertical stripes create an elongating effect, making you appear taller. Avoid horizontal stripes, as they can make you look wider rather than taller.

2. Wear monochromatic outfits: Dressing in a single color from head to toe can create a vertical line and make you appear taller.

3. Choose the right fit: Wearing clothes that fit well and are tailored to your body can give the illusion of height. Avoid baggy or oversized clothing, as these can make you appear shorter.

4. Mind your shoe choices: While not height-increasing shoes, wearing shoes with a slight heel can add a few extra inches to your height. Opt for shoes with hidden lifts or choose styles with a thicker sole for a subtle height boost.

5. Pay attention to proportions: Avoid wearing clothing that cuts you off at the ankle or mid-calf, as this can visually shorten your legs. Instead, opt for clothing that hits at or above the knees to create the impression of longer legs.

Common Myths and Misconceptions

A. Debunking false claims

Height has always played a significant role in society, leading to the popularity of height-increasing shoes. However, there are several myths and misconceptions surrounding these shoes that need to be addressed. By debunking these false claims, individuals can make informed decisions about height-increasing shoes.

One common myth is that height-increasing shoes can permanently increase your height. While these shoes are designed to provide a temporary height boost, they do not have any long-term effects on your height. The increased height is solely due to the elevated sole or lift within the shoe, which is removable. Once the shoes are taken off, your height returns to its original state.

Another misconception is that height-increasing shoes can magically solve self-esteem and confidence issues related to height. While these shoes may help individuals feel more confident temporarily, true self-acceptance and confidence should come from within. It is important to understand that height is just one aspect of a person’s physical appearance, and true self-esteem should be built upon embracing all aspects of oneself.

B. Highlighting the limitations of height-increasing shoes

Height-increasing shoes have their limitations, which individuals should be aware of before making a purchase. Firstly, these shoes can only provide a limited amount of height increase. Typically, the maximum height increase is around 2 to 4 inches, depending on the specific design of the shoe. It is important to consider the desired height increase and whether the shoe can meet those expectations.

Additionally, height-increasing shoes might not be suitable for everyone. Individuals with certain foot conditions or mobility issues may find these shoes uncomfortable or impractical. It is essential to consult with a healthcare professional if you have any concerns or pre-existing foot conditions before wearing height-increasing shoes.
